Anna Harvie works for Intrepid Travel, a 'Small-Group Adventure' travel company based in Melbourne, which has been running tours in Asia for 16 years. The company has a large focus is 'Responsible Travel', which means travelling in a way that both respects and benefits local people, their culture and the environment.
She is the Assistant Operations Manager for the North Asia region, which encompasses China, Tibet, Japan and Russia, and is responsible for over 50 leaders and the smooth-running of some 35 different trips in the region.
She started with Intrepid as a tour leader in Indochina, and has worked in Vietnam, Cambodia, Laos, Thailand and China.
Growing up on Kangaroo Island (South Australia) she spent several years involved in the tourism industry working for the National Parks and Wildlife Service, and through family was also involved in the initial trade of marron and yabbies to Japan and Hong Kong.
She has an Honours Degree in International Politics from Adelaide University, having focused on Asian studies and political economics, and wrote a thesis looking at the development of the Australian Refugee System and its impact on our Asian neighbours.
She has spent the last 6 years living and travelling in Asia - a majority of this time spent in South Korea, and is interested in grass-roots development in smaller communities, and the positive impacts people can have as travellers in Asian countries.
